A hollow cylindrical pipe is made of iron. The
difference between the outer and inner curved surface area is 176 cm². The height of the pipe is 28 cm, and the sum of the inner and outer radius is 30 cm. Find the total surface area of the hollow cylindrical pipe.Solution
We have -2 π h (R-r) = 176 = 2×22/7×28(R-r) =176 R-r = 1 Also given – R + r = 30 Then – R = 15.5cm, r = 14.5cm. So, the total surface of the hollow cylinder = 2 π h(R-r) +2 π (R2-r2) =2 π (R +r) [h +R-r] =2×22/7×30(28+1) =2×22/7×30×29 =38280/7  =5468.5cm2
